Places of Interest
- Skyline Queenstown: Enjoy breathtaking views of Queenstown and Lake Wakatipu from the Skyline Gondola and indulge in adventure activities like luge rides and paragliding
- Queenstown Gardens: A beautiful botanical garden located on a peninsula jutting into Lake Wakatipu, perfect for a relaxing stroll or a game of frisbee golf
- Shotover River: Experience the thrill of a lifetime with a high-speed jet boat ride through the dramatic canyons of the Shotover River
- Arrowtown: A charming historic gold mining town with preserved buildings and museums, offering a glimpse into New Zealand's gold rush era
- Glenorchy: A picturesque village located at the northern end of Lake Wakatipu, known for its stunning landscapes and as a gateway to numerous hiking trails, including the famous Routeburn Track

Our stay at the Majestic Haven in Jack’s Point Rise was a perfect location to access the many wonderful places to visit in and around Queenstown. The hosts were very attentive to us, going above and beyond helping to make our stay as comfortable as possible for the six of us. The house has a gorgeous view from the backyard of a sheep pasture with sweeping views of the Remarkables Mountain Range. At any point from dawn to dusk, the views were spectacular. An added bonus was watching sky divers dropping down and landing on the other side of the pasture. The house is large with plenty of bedrooms, two living spaces, a well equipped kitchen and great outdoor entertaining areas. The Jack’s Point Clubhouse was just a 10 minute walk away and provided morning coffee drinks, breakfast, lunch and dinner. Queenstown offers many activities, as well as neighboring Arrowtown, Ayrburn, and Lake Wanaka. We were able to take day trips to these beautiful places and were happy to return to the comfort of our third home in Jack’s Point. Thanks to fantastics hosts for a remarkable stay!”
